Key Cost Influencers

Slab jacking is a method used to lift and level sunken concrete slabs, commonly applied to driveways, sidewalks, and patios in Elmhurst, IL. This process involves raising the existing concrete rather than replacing it, making it a cost-effective solution for uneven surfaces and property safety concerns.

  • Materials used typically include polyurethane foam or mud slurry, depending on project requirements and soil conditions.
  • The scope can range from small patches to larger areas such as expansive driveways or walkways.
  • Labor complexity varies with the size of the area, but generally involves surface preparation, injection of lifting material, and finishing touches.
  • Permitting requirements depend on local regulations and the extent of the work, often involving property or building permits in Elmhurst.
  • Additional services may include crack repair, surface sealing, or drainage improvements to enhance longevity and performance.

Project Size Details

Scope/Size Typical Range
Small Repair (e.g., minor sunken areas) $1,000 - $3,000
Medium Repair (e.g., larger sections of a driveway) $3,000 - $7,000
Large Repair (e.g., extensive slab leveling) $7,000 - $15,000
Multiple Slabs or Commercial Projects Varies significantly
